33,511,186 is a composite number, even.
33,511,186 (thirty-three million five hundred eleven thousand one hundred eighty-six) is an even 8-digit number. It is a composite number with 16 divisors, and factors as 2 × 31 × 41 × 13,183. Written other ways, in hexadecimal, 0x1FF5712.
